Love poetry? Want to get into the spirit of Halloween?

Janet “Lady Raven” Kvammen will host this year’s edition of the Poets Wanted: Dead or Alive event on Sunday, Oct. 28 in the backroom at the Heritage Grill, 447 Columbia St.

The session, which runs from 2 to 4 p.m., will feature poetry by Candice James, who will be launching her new book The 13th Cusp. There will also be an open mic, where people are invited to read their own dark, eerie, mysterious poetry or share the work of a “dead poet” of their choice.

Prizes will be awarded for best costume, and admission is free.
